The 6ES5490-7SA21 provides a convenient way to simulate input signals for SIMATIC S5 PLCs. This connector plugs directly into the front of an I/O module for testing. You can use it for commissioning, troubleshooting, and training purposes.

Physical Characteristics and Installation
This simulation connector weighs approximately 0.15 kg for lightweight handling. Its dimensions measure 180 mm x 45 mm x 30 mm for direct module attachment. First, disconnect power from the S5 I/O module completely. Then, plug the 6ES5490-7SA21 into the front connector of the target module. Finally, set the slide switches to simulate your desired input states. The connector does not require any external wiring or tools.
Switching Specifications
The 6ES5490-7SA21 features 16 independent slide switches for discrete signal simulation. Each switch connects a 24V DC signal to one input channel when activated. The voltage rating reaches 24V DC maximum for standard PLC inputs. Each channel carries up to 50 mA for reliable signal detection. You can simulate any combination of high and low states easily.
Usage and Compatibility
This simulation connector works with most S5 digital input modules. Use the 6ES5490-7SA21 to test logic sequences without connecting field devices. The connector eliminates the need for temporary wiring during commissioning. You can also use it for operator training and fault simulation. Always remove the connector before restoring normal field wiring.
